42. Perfect pork
The very nature of many cuts of pork, however, mean they need to have a decent ratio of fat, as this imparts flavour during cooking and keeps it moist. With the improvement of farming techniques and specialist breeders we can now buy fantastic Australian pork and, with the right method of cooking, can enjoy a nutritious, juicy and well-priced piece of meat. 44. Delaware Governor Cuts Ribbon on WorldWater & Power Corp. $500,000 Solar Project for Poultry Industry
In a ribbon-cutting ceremony held here yesterday, Delaware Governor Ruth Ann Minner joined a host of dignitaries to officially open a milestone solar electric study at a poultry growout house owned by Allen Family Foods, inc. World Water&Power corp., developer of proprietary high-power solar systems designed and engineered the $500,000 photovoltaic installation for Allen. 46. Here s how to Play it safe with easter eggs
Hard-cooked eggs in the shell once were considered so safe and bacteria-free that kids stored them in their Easter baskets and moms displayed them in a nest of plastic grass on the dining room buffet. Scientists have found that high-protein foods such as eggs are perfect breeding grounds for bacteria when left at room temperature.
